Isaac Dunaevsky: “Crimea without Tatars has lost its exoticism”

“Crimea without Tatars lost its exoticism, which created unique beauty for it” — these lines belong to the famous composer Isaac Dunaevsky. For some time, the author of such famous songs as «My native land is wide», «March of the cheerful guys», «How many good girls», lived and worked in Aqmescit (Simferopol).
